Byron Ballard, author of Seasons of a Magical Life Author InformationChristine Graceis a longtime teacher of the Craft and a founder of the Forest's Edge Tradition of witchcraft. She is cohost of the Betwixt & Between podcast, covering a variety of topics in witchcraft and everyday magic. She has graduate degrees in theology and mental health counseling from Vanderbilt University. Connect with her atwww.christinegracebetwixt.comor @awitchbetwixt on Instagram.
